Bollywood film director Sajid Khan, who is the brother of the well-known choreographer Farah Khan, has sold his apartment in Mumbai's Juhu area for ₹6.1 crore, as revealed by documents obtained from Square Yards. Khan’s property was situated in the Beach House Co-operative Housing Society, located in Mumbai's Juhu area.

Sajid Khan’s apartment, which spans 2,176 square feet and includes a dedicated car parking space of 220 square feet, was sold in June this year. The transaction involved a stamp duty of ₹36.6 lakh and a registration fee of ₹30,000, according to the documents.

Sajid Khan launched his career in the entertainment industry in 1995 as the host of the TV show Main Bhi Detective. He made his directorial debut in 2006 with Darna Zaroori Hai, an anthology film consisting of six short stories, where he directed one of the segments. Khan is widely recognized for his successful contributions to the Housefull film series, as well as his work on Heyy Babyy (2007) and Humshakals (2014). Additionally, he gained prominence as a judge on the Indian reality television show Nach Baliye.

Lately, there have been a lot of real estate deals involving Bollywood celebrities in Mumbai.
